Why the Pentagon’s New Name Matters

About this episode

President Donald Trump has signed an executive order authorizing the Department of Defense to use the Department of War as a secondary title.

The update was made official during a White House event, where Trump said he was bringing back the original name of the department. And the action is raising questions over whether this is just a name change or a signal of something else.

Alongside this, Trump posted two images that appear to be a veiled threat to Russia. This happens as the president says he’s losing patience with Russian President Vladimir Putin.

And also, in other news, a young woman who was stabbed to death on a train in Charlotte, North Carolina, is sparking outrage over what some call light-on-crime policies and an alleged double standard in reporting by the corporate media.

We’ll discuss these topics, and others, in this episode of Crossroads.
